WebJun 7, 2015 · Dilute the bleach with water, 50% ratio. Use a paint brush or pouncer to coat the bleach gel over the stencil. Let set for 20 minutes or until the color lifts. Be careful with thinner fabrics! If you have very thin fabric, only let the bleach set for a few minutes. You’ll know because you’ll see the color lift. Bleach dyeing is also known as reverse tie-dye because instead of adding a bunch of bright colors to a white shirt, you start with a colored item and use bleach to remove color.
